Technical Report: Softmod Feasibility for Nintendo Switch V2 (Mariko) Date: April 16, 2026 Subject: Analysis of Software-Based Exploitation (Softmod) on the Nintendo Switch V2 (Erista/Mariko) Classification: Public / Technical Analysis 1. Executive Summary The Nintendo Switch V2 (colloquially known as the "Mariko" or "red box" unit) features significant hardware revisions compared to the launch model (V1/Erista). While the V1 Switch is vulnerable to a permanent, unpatchable software-based exploit via the RCM (Recovery Mode) deja vu vulnerability (CVE-2018-6242), the V2 model is not susceptible to any known "softmod" (coldboot software-only exploit).
